OverView
I am member of a teaching staff in the department of Water and Environmental Engineering at Al-Balqa' Applied University (BAU) / Al-Huson University College/ Water and Environmental Engineering Department-Irbid / Jordan. I've got my BSc. and MSc. degrees in Civil Engineering/ Water Resources engineering from Baghdad University in 1995 and 1998 respectively. My research interests cover the topics of mathematical models of hydraulic, environment, water resources. I am teaching undergraduate courses at Baghdad University, BAU, JUST and Yarmouk universities, give a course in programming in MATLAB in Engineers Association, give a course in programming in Water CAD and Sewer CAD in Engineers Association. Training competencies for trainers in vocational training workshops, by the German Agency for International Cooperation giz. Participation in a research project supported by the Jordanian Scientific Research Fund entitled (Detecting changes in the features of nanomaterials used in water treatment using MATLAB software and SEM images).
